Industrial Hygiene

"Industrial Hygiene" as a category for books encompasses a comprehensive range of literature focused on the anticipation, recognition, evaluation, and control of environmental factors or stresses arising in or from the workplace that may cause sickness, impaired health, or significant discomfort among workers or the community. This genre includes textbooks, reference guides, and practical manuals that cover topics such as occupational health and safety, toxicology, exposure assessment, ergonomics, and regulatory compliance. Books in this category are essential resources for industrial hygienists, safety professionals, and students, providing them with the knowledge and tools necessary to identify potential hazards, implement effective control measures, and ensure a safe and healthy working environment.

  1. 1. Exploring The Dangerous Trades by Alice Hamilton

    The Autobiography of Alice Hamilton, M.D.

    "Exploring The Dangerous Trades" is a pioneering work in the field of occupational health, written by a leading expert who delved into the hazardous environments of early 20th-century industrial America. The book provides a detailed examination of the health risks associated with various industries, such as lead, explosives, and the manufacture of pottery, and discusses the diseases and injuries common among workers in these fields. Through meticulous research and firsthand investigations, the author advocates for improved safety regulations and measures to protect workers from toxic substances and dangerous working conditions, highlighting the critical need for reform in industrial practices to ensure worker safety and health.
